Berengrave NR & Rainham Dock East 15/12/22
A cold day, temperatures no more than -1, and still much snow underfoot. However, plentiful sunshine to lift the spirits.
Starting at RDE I was hoping to find a Woodcock in the area beyond the trees where they've been seen before. No luck with that though very good numbers of Redwing, probably in the region of 200 birds. Two Cetti's Warbler showed well, also a smart male Greenfinch. In the nearby reedbed a pale Buzzard sat atop a low bush in full sun.
At Berengrave my thoughts always turn to finding Firecrest at this time of year. After nearly an hour I was successful this afternoon, an individual approaching quite close though very difficult to photograph as usual. Two Goldcrest were also present, plus one Chiffchaff and approx. four Blackcap.
